"""backfill org model configuration v2 from legacy user rows
|
||||
|
||||
Revision ID: 00b0201ad918
|
||||
Revises: c52dc3cccfb0
|
||||
Create Date: 2026-07-09 12:00:00.000000
|
||||
|
||||
"""
|
||||
|
||||
import json
|
||||
from typing import Sequence, Union
|
||||
|
||||
import sqlalchemy as sa
|
||||
from alembic import op
|
||||
|
||||
# revision identifiers, used by Alembic.
|
||||
revision: str = "00b0201ad918"
|
||||
down_revision: Union[str, None] = "c52dc3cccfb0"
|
||||
branch_labels: Union[str, Sequence[str], None] = None
|
||||
depends_on: Union[str, Sequence[str], None] = None
|
||||
|
||||
# Organizations created before MODEL_CONFIGURATION_V2 only have per-user legacy
|
||||
# MODEL_CONFIGURATION rows, and the application no longer falls back to those.
|
||||
# This migration converts one member's legacy row per organization into an
|
||||
# org-level v2 row. The conversion below is a frozen copy of
|
||||
# convert_legacy_ai_model_configuration_to_v2 (api/services/configuration/
|
||||
# ai_model_configuration.py at this revision) operating on raw JSON, so the
|
||||
# migration never imports application code. API keys are deliberately carried
|
||||
# over without validation: a dead key fails at call time exactly as it did
|
||||
# before this migration.
|
||||
|
||||
_SPEED_MIN = 0.5
|
||||
_SPEED_MAX = 2.0
|
||||
_DEFAULT_VOICE = "default"
|
||||
_DEFAULT_LANGUAGE = "multi"
|
||||
|
||||
# One candidate row per (organization, member with a legacy config row).
|
||||
# Members are ordered the way the hosted migration script picked its
|
||||
# representative user: users whose selected organization is this org first,
|
||||
# then earliest created. The first member whose row converts wins.
|
||||
_CANDIDATE_ROWS_SQL = """
|
||||
SELECT ou.organization_id,
|
||||
uc.configuration,
|
||||
uc.last_validated_at
|
||||
FROM organization_users ou
|
||||
JOIN users u ON u.id = ou.user_id
|
||||
JOIN user_configurations uc
|
||||
ON uc.user_id = u.id AND uc.key = 'MODEL_CONFIGURATION'
|
||||
WHERE NOT EXISTS (
|
||||
SELECT 1
|
||||
FROM organization_configurations oc
|
||||
WHERE oc.organization_id = ou.organization_id
|
||||
AND oc.key = 'MODEL_CONFIGURATION_V2'
|
||||
)
|
||||
ORDER BY ou.organization_id,
|
||||
(u.selected_organization_id IS NOT DISTINCT FROM ou.organization_id) DESC,
|
||||
u.created_at ASC NULLS LAST,
|
||||
u.id ASC
|
||||
"""
|
||||
|
||||
_INSERT_SQL = """
|
||||
INSERT INTO organization_configurations
|
||||
(organization_id, key, value, created_at, updated_at, last_validated_at)
|
||||
VALUES
|
||||
(:organization_id, 'MODEL_CONFIGURATION_V2', CAST(:value AS json),
|
||||
now(), now(), :last_validated_at)
|
||||
ON CONFLICT ON CONSTRAINT _organization_key_uc DO NOTHING
|
||||
"""
|
||||
|
||||
|
||||
def _section(configuration: dict, name: str) -> dict | None:
|
||||
value = configuration.get(name)
|
||||
return value if isinstance(value, dict) else None
|
||||
|
||||
|
||||
def _single_api_key(service: dict) -> str | None:
|
||||
key = service.get("api_key")
|
||||
if isinstance(key, str) and key:
|
||||
return key
|
||||
if isinstance(key, list) and len(key) == 1 and isinstance(key[0], str) and key[0]:
|
||||
return key[0]
|
||||
return None
|
||||
|
||||
|
||||
def _first_dograh_api_key(configuration: dict) -> str | None:
|
||||
for name in ("llm", "tts", "stt", "embeddings", "realtime"):
|
||||
service = _section(configuration, name)
|
||||
if service is None or service.get("provider") != "dograh":
|
||||
continue
|
||||
key = _single_api_key(service)
|
||||
if key:
|
||||
return key
|
||||
return None
|
||||
|
||||
|
||||
def _has_dograh_provider(*services: dict | None) -> bool:
|
||||
return any(
|
||||
service is not None and service.get("provider") == "dograh"
|
||||
for service in services
|
||||
)
|
||||
|
||||
|
||||
def _sanitized_speed(tts: dict | None) -> float:
|
||||
speed = (tts or {}).get("speed", 1.0)
|
||||
try:
|
||||
speed = float(speed)
|
||||
except (TypeError, ValueError):
|
||||
return 1.0
|
||||
if not _SPEED_MIN <= speed <= _SPEED_MAX:
|
||||
return 1.0
|
||||
return speed
|
||||
|
||||
|
||||
def convert_legacy_configuration_to_v2(configuration: dict) -> dict | None:
|
||||
"""Convert a legacy MODEL_CONFIGURATION JSON value to a v2 value.
|
||||
|
||||
Returns None when the legacy row is too incomplete to have produced a
|
||||
working pipeline (such rows failed at pipeline startup before v2 too).
|
||||
"""
|
||||
llm = _section(configuration, "llm")
|
||||
tts = _section(configuration, "tts")
|
||||
stt = _section(configuration, "stt")
|
||||
embeddings = _section(configuration, "embeddings")
|
||||
realtime = _section(configuration, "realtime")
|
||||
|
||||
dograh_key = _first_dograh_api_key(configuration)
|
||||
if dograh_key:
|
||||
return {
|
||||
"version": 2,
|
||||
"mode": "dograh",
|
||||
"dograh": {
|
||||
"api_key": dograh_key,
|
||||
"voice": (tts or {}).get("voice") or _DEFAULT_VOICE,
|
||||
"speed": _sanitized_speed(tts),
|
||||
"language": (stt or {}).get("language") or _DEFAULT_LANGUAGE,
|
||||
},
|
||||
}
|
||||
|
||||
if configuration.get("is_realtime"):
|
||||
# BYOK schemas reject dograh providers; a dograh provider without a
|
||||
# single resolvable key cannot be represented in v2.
|
||||
if realtime is None or llm is None or _has_dograh_provider(llm, embeddings):
|
||||
return None
|
||||
section: dict = {"realtime": realtime, "llm": llm}
|
||||
if embeddings is not None:
|
||||
section["embeddings"] = embeddings
|
||||
return {
|
||||
"version": 2,
|
||||
"mode": "byok",
|
||||
"byok": {"mode": "realtime", "realtime": section},
|
||||
}
|
||||
|
||||
if llm is None or tts is None or stt is None:
|
||||
return None
|
||||
if _has_dograh_provider(llm, tts, stt, embeddings):
|
||||
return None
|
||||
section = {"llm": llm, "tts": tts, "stt": stt}
|
||||
if embeddings is not None:
|
||||
section["embeddings"] = embeddings
|
||||
return {
|
||||
"version": 2,
|
||||
"mode": "byok",
|
||||
"byok": {"mode": "pipeline", "pipeline": section},
|
||||
}
|
||||
|
||||
|
||||
def upgrade() -> None:
|
||||
connection = op.get_bind()
|
||||
rows = connection.execute(sa.text(_CANDIDATE_ROWS_SQL)).mappings().all()
|
||||
|
||||
backfilled: set[int] = set()
|
||||
seen: set[int] = set()
|
||||
for row in rows:
|
||||
organization_id = row["organization_id"]
|
||||
seen.add(organization_id)
|
||||
if organization_id in backfilled:
|
||||
continue
|
||||
|
||||
configuration = row["configuration"]
|
||||
if isinstance(configuration, str):
|
||||
try:
|
||||
configuration = json.loads(configuration)
|
||||
except ValueError:
|
||||
continue
|
||||
if not isinstance(configuration, dict):
|
||||
continue
|
||||
|
||||
try:
|
||||
v2_value = convert_legacy_configuration_to_v2(configuration)
|
||||
except Exception:
|
||||
v2_value = None
|
||||
if v2_value is None:
|
||||
continue
|
||||
|
||||
connection.execute(
|
||||
sa.text(_INSERT_SQL),
|
||||
{
|
||||
"organization_id": organization_id,
|
||||
"value": json.dumps(v2_value),
|
||||
"last_validated_at": row["last_validated_at"],
|
||||
},
|
||||
)
|
||||
backfilled.add(organization_id)
|
||||
|
||||
skipped = sorted(seen - backfilled)
|
||||
print(
|
||||
f"Backfilled MODEL_CONFIGURATION_V2 for {len(backfilled)} organization(s); "
|
||||
f"skipped {len(skipped)} with no convertible legacy configuration"
|
||||
+ (f": {skipped}" if skipped else "")
|
||||
)
|
||||
|
||||
|
||||
def downgrade() -> None:
|
||||
# Backfilled rows are indistinguishable from rows written by the
|
||||
# application; leaving them in place is safe for older code.
|
||||
pass
|
